James Anderson is set to join the England squad in India before the first Test. England's all-time leading wicket-taker will, however, will not be ready for the Rajkot Test starting on Wednesday.
According to the England and Wales Cricket Board (ECB) website, Anderson is increasingly hopeful of playing a significant part in the five-match series after making encouraging progress in his recovery from a shoulder injury.
Anderson was sidelined from England's two-match Test series in Bangladesh due to a stress fracture in his right shoulder and has not played since mid-August.

James Anderson has been returning to fitness, confidence and pace over the last two weeks by bowling on the grass surface in the heated marquee outside the National Cricket Performance Centre in Loughborough, and was cleared to leave for India to complete his recovery after a final test on Friday morning.
Anderson is set to arrive in Rajkot on Tuesday, ahead of England's first ever Test in the Gujarat city.
